About the Role
We are currently seeking Kitchen Hands to join our team of casual staff in Whangarei and Kerikeri, Northland. This role offers the opportunity to explore different work environments with a range of shift locations. We provide flexible hours, allowing you to choose when and where you work, making it easy to balance other commitments.
As a Kitchen Hand, your responsibilities will include:
- Working in kitchens at rest homes, hospitals, and retirement villages
- Taking meal orders and assisting in meal preparation
- Setting and clearing tables, as well as serving meals to residents
- Cleaning the kitchen, operating the dishwasher, and maintaining cooking utensils
Requirements
To be successful in this role, you will need:
- Experience in a busy commercial kitchen, preferably in hospitality or aged care
- A Food Safety Certificate (this is advantageous)
- Strong time management, customer service, and communication skills
- Access to reliable transport to travel to our clients' facilities
- A reliable and motivated attitude, with the ability to work well in a team environment
- Excellent food hygiene practices and personal hygiene
